About British Quad Movie Posters The standard movie poster size in England is the British quad. Unlike the standard poster of almost every other country, quads are wider than they are tall (similar to U.S. half-sheets, but much larger), which makes this a very popular size among collectors, for it is far easier to display British quad in most standard houses, for they much better fit over couches, desks, and chairs than do vertical format posters. In addition, British quads often have completely different images from that of their U.S. counterparts. The most desirable British quads are those from movies that were made in England ("country of origin" posters). About the Rarity of 30x40 Movie Posters Thirty by forty posters have been made since the 1930s, but few theaters ever ordered them, making them FAR more rare than one-sheets of the same titles. Why? Because they were printed on a much better paper stock than that of one-sheets, and the studios charged between five and ten times more for these posters, so only the biggest theaters ordered them. Many collectors do not realize these sizes exist, but there is a great argument for why thirty by forties should sell for more than corresponding one-sheets, which is that they are printed on a much better paper stock, don't have the annoying foldlines of regular folded one-sheets, and are a jillion times more rare! We have seen high grade thirty by forties continue to rise in price as more and more collectors become aware of them, and we expect this trend to continue. Change to Our Galleries Last Tuesday we discovered a very important flaw in our online gallery. The problem was that our online galleries updated every five minutes, and we have a warning at the top of each gallery that says that the results may be five minutes out of date. But at the very end of each auction, this sometimes created a problem when someone bid in the very final minutes of the auction. Our gallery updater sometimes missed catching that bid during its update, and it sometimes reported an auction had closed, when in fact it had been extended. Of course, the auction itself was still going, and the auction itself had the correct time, and never reported that it was closed when it in fact was still open. But some people were solely looking at our gallery, and refreshing it, and at least a couple of people saw mistaken information in our gallery, and of course we cannot have that, even with our warning paragraph at the top of our gallery. So here is what we have done. We have changed how the gallery works so that when an auction is in its last 10 minutes, instead of displaying the high bidder and time remaining, the following message is displayed in the gallery on that auction listing: "This item is closing now! View the individual auction page to see the price and bidder details!" In addition, this message will display up to 10 minutes AFTER the auction has closed, so there is no chance it will display "closed" until an item has 100% closed. This change was in place for the July 17th Thursday auctions, and it seemed to work perfectly!
